Five Ash Down commands a quiet prominence over the rolling Wealden landscape, where the earth holds the deep, rusted memory of the region's iron-working past. It lies 1.9 miles north of Uckfield (from Uckfield: bearing 11°T, OS grid TQ 477 240), and is situated east of Maresfield village. The light here often catches the soft, silvered surface of Underhill Lake, a reflective expanse that draws the eye westward across the cooling fields. To the southeast, the expansive grounds of Buxted Park offer a grand, verdant counterpoint to the more intimate scale of the local lanes. These thoroughfares carry the weight of centuries, tracing paths that once served the furnaces and forges that powered the early economy of this corner of East Sussex.
